CVE-2019-10349
Summary
| CVE | CVE-2019-10349 |
|---|---|
| State | PUBLIC |
| Assigner | [email protected] |
| Source Priority | CVE Program / NVD first with legacy fallback |
| Published | 2019-07-11 14:15:00 UTC |
| Updated | 2023-10-25 18:16:00 UTC |
| Description | A stored cross site scripting vulnerability in Jenkins Dependency Graph Viewer Plugin 0.13 and earlier allowed attackers able to configure jobs in Jenkins to inject arbitrary HTML and JavaScript in the plugin-provided web pages in Jenkins. |
